Condo Loan Deep Dive
from South Florida Mortgage Report · host Craig Garcia and Bill Mei
Condo Lending Deep Dive + Rate Update (South Florida Mortgage Report)Craig Garcia (Capital Partners Mortgage) and Billy Mei unpack two things shaping South Florida buyers right now:Rates: why the recent dip into the low-6s happened—and how to think about locks.Condos: the must-know differences vs. single-family loans: the 10% reserve budget test, project approvals, limited/streamlined reviews, and when a 75/15/10 first-and-second structure can rescue low-down-payment deals.Programs: why most condos aren’t FHA eligible (leasing-approval rules), the surprising flexibility of VA-approved condos, and how Non-QM fills gaps when projects are temporarily non-warrantable.Risk checks: insurance (deductibles, replacement cost), special assessments, and recent engineering/structural reports that lenders now review.Agent checklist: budget, master insurance dec page, assessments, and any inspection reports from the last 3 years—send these early.Want a condo pre-check before you write the offer?
